Truck Accident Compensation Claims in Texas

There are a variety of things you should be aware of when seeking compensation if you've been involved in an Texas truck accident. This includes determining the cause of the accident, the parties involved, damages, and the time limit for filing claims.

Accidents with trucks can cause significant damage to the property

If you've been injured as a result of an accident with a truck, you may be entitled to compensation. These damages may include punitive, economic and non-economic damages. The exact amount of these damages will be contingent on the particular circumstances.

Economic damage is an expense that can be measured in tangible terms. It is possible to pay medical bills or lost wages, car repairs, and property damage. Insurance companies often have a formula to calculate the severity of these damages.

It is harder to quantify non-economic losses. These damages could include mental trauma and loss of enjoyment in life. You may not be able claim all of your losses, as they are often covered under the insurance company of the party at fault.

Punitive damages are an extra amount of money awarded in addition to economic and non-economic damages. They are typically employed as a deterrent. They may also be awarded in certain cases to cover the cost of a particularly tragic accident.

Common causes of truck accidents in Texas

Common sense can stop many truck accidents. The most common causes of truck accidents are driver errors, improper maintenance, and speeding.

Although trucking accidents have risen in Texas however, many of these could have been prevented. If you are a victim of a trucking accident you could be entitled to compensation. It is time-consuming and expensive.

Driver errors are the primary cause of fatal truck accidents in Texas. Truck drivers are under a lot of pressure to make their hauls in the shortest time possible. They are distracted by mobile phones and other technological devices. These distractions can cause other drivers to be at risk.

Another common cause of truck accidents is the improper loading of cargo. Large trucks are built to haul heavy loads that are difficult to maneuver. This can lead to dangerous conditions for other vehicles.

Accidents in trucks can result from poorly maintained equipment and brakes. Faulty equipment and brakes can pose a significant risk for all motorists. Regularly changing the tires and ensuring that the transmission is maintained will reduce the likelihood of a trucking crash.

Motor accidents involving vehicles in Texas are also caused by speeding. Speeding can increase the force of a collision. Big rigs require extra time to slow down and stop. When a big rig is incapable of doing this, the impact could be devastating.

Fatigue is another cause of truck accidents. Accidents can be caused by overloading of the cargo.

Another issue in Texas is distracted driving. The use of cell phones or listening to music and drinking or eating and playing with the radio are all frequent causes of distraction.

Accidents involving trucks can also be caused by weather-related issues. A fully loaded tractor trailer could weigh more than 80,000 pounds and be difficult to control.

The Large Truck Crash Causation Study is among the most effective methods to determine the cause of truck accident lawyer Plainview accidents. The study is conducted by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) and the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A).

The study was designed to help identify risk-increasing factors and to promote the adoption of measures to minimize large truck accidents. The study covered 963 crashes across 24 locations in 17 states. Data was collected from police reports, hospital records, crash scenes as well as information on vehicles.

Researchers also spoke with motor carriers and drivers and looked at photographs of wrecks. These data elements were coded to create a comprehensive database of driver and Truck accident Lawyer Arlington characteristics.

The LTCCS study was built on data that covered road conditions, weather conditions, driver behavior, and the condition of the truck prior to the crash. Large trucks involved in serious crashes were identified as the primary reason.
